43 US soldiers from Pacific among 5-year Iraq War casualties

A US report says 43 US soldiers of Native Hawaiian or Pacific Island origin have been killed in the Iraq war.

The report, compiled by the U.S. state department, does not provide the specific state or territory that is home record for the deceased.

It also says in the five years to April 2008, a total of 171 Hawaiians or Pacific Islanders were wounded in action.

Since the start of the Iraq war in 2003 a total of 14 Samoan soldiers have been killed in action.

Another 3 were killed in the Afghanistan conflict.
